Fixed remaining issues with docker setup.
This commit is contained in:
@@ -4,7 +4,7 @@ MAINTAINER Jocelyn Fiat <jfiat@eiffel.com>
|
||||
LABEL description="EiffelWeb debug example hosted using apache2+libfcgi"
|
||||
|
||||
RUN apt-get update \
|
||||
&& apt-get -y install --no-install-recommends \
|
||||
&& apt-get -y install \
|
||||
curl bzip2 make gcc git-core \
|
||||
apache2 libapache2-mod-fcgid libfcgi-dev \
|
||||
&& rm -rf /var/lib/apt/lists/*
|
||||
@@ -44,7 +44,7 @@ RUN echo > $WEBDIR/html/service.ews
|
||||
RUN chown www-data:www-data -R $WEBDIR
|
||||
|
||||
#Setup apache as foreground (for docker purpose)
|
||||
RUN mkdir /etc/service/apache
|
||||
RUN mkdir -p /etc/service/apache
|
||||
ADD ./files/apache.sh /etc/service/apache/run
|
||||
RUN chmod +x /etc/service/apache/run
|
||||
ENTRYPOINT ["/etc/service/apache/run"]
|
||||
|
||||
Reference in New Issue
Block a user